Introducing health, tasty & innovative food products
Inception– 2021
Location– Dehradun
Domain– Food
Founders– Dia Goel and Akul Goel
Total team strength– 3
Total funds raised– Rs 15 lakh
Investors– Rahul Narvekar (as part of the Runway Incubation Programme, University of Petroleum and Energy Studies)
Revenue generated since inception– NA
Key Highlights–
The startup is currently in the Product Development/Validation phase
Aims to launch in the market by June end in Dehradun and Delhi
Recognized as a budding startup under Startup India and have been given the Department for Promotion of Industry and Internal Trade (DPIIT) Certificate.
Plans to scale up and penetrate the metropolitan cities of India with Chicken Chips and establish Buzzinga as a leader in the ready-to-eat healthy snack market
To launch several other products which will be similar but still very unique products to align with a vision to inculcate healthy eating/drinking habits in our audiences
Founder speaks–
“We faced several obstacles while kickstarting our startup journey. With no background in the food tech industry, and little knowledge of having a startup, setting out to launch a completely new product in a market as diverse as the Indian consumer market was very difficult. Starting R&D of the product during COVID-19 for a product launched for the first time, we had no reference points. This led to countless trials, in-depth research, and recipe permutations and combinations. Not having the right equipment was a big obstacle for us. The equipment being extremely expensive, we had to build our own oven which gave us successful results. Our startup being bootstrapped, there were several times we faced financial crunches. However, that is what inspired us to approach investors for funding. In a country like India, where 73% of the population is non-vegetarian, we have estimated more than 1 million unique customers as per our market research. The average cart size is around Rs 700 and in the first year of our operations in 2022, we have projected revenues of Rs 1.47 crore and a growth rate of 30% p/a.“
Dia Goel, Founder, Buzzinga Eco Foods, Dehradun
